Audatex has launched the most advanced version of its vehicle damage assessment and estimate solution Audaenterprisegold 4.0.

Designed to improve the efficiency of vehicle damage assessment and communications for insurers and bodyshops, Audaenterprisegold leverages the widest vehicle data coverage to ensure more accurate and consistent estimation and accident repair. With an unlimited multi-user access to assessment data, organisations can streamline communication and improve workflow to ensure greater customer satisfaction.

Enhancements to the software include a repair optimisation tool within its AudaGraphics screen, which allows customers to create and save customised repair parameters. These are applied automatically to every assessment to ensure a consistent approach to the repair method decision.

By previewing the parts replacement and repair costs, users can quickly review and change the selected method when an alternative becomes available. This offers profitability decision support for bodyshops and reduces repair cycle time through correct repair methodology, says Audatex.

The upgrade features an additional Cap valuation service, which allows bodyshops to retrieve a vehicle valuation from Cap HPI at the click of a button.

More accurate, right-first-time estimates and repair costs can also be achieved through an improved cost-calculation feature and parts composition tool.

Using the latest research in repair costs, these functions allow for better parts management and ensure more controlled costs by giving technicians operating on the shop floor instant access to tips and advice from the vehicle manufacturer.

In the future, users selecting a salvage code will be required to have completed particular training to obtain the appropriate qualifications, in line with the Association of British Insurers’ initiative to provide more information to end consumers about their vehicle.

To ensure future compliance, insurers can now enter their Qualification ID when selecting a salvage category and can choose from an updated list of values within their Total Loss Details screen to enable safer and more accurate entries.
